Platysaurus lebomboensis JACOBSEN, 1994

Higher Taxa | Cordylidae (Platysaurinae), Scincoidea, Sauria, Squamata (lizards) |
Subspecies | |
Common Names | E: Lebombo Flat Lizard |
Synonym | Platysaurus lebomboensis JACOBSEN 1994: 140 Platysaurus lebomboensis — SCOTT et al. 2004 Platysaurus lebomboensis — STANLEY et al. 2011 |
Distribution | Republic of South Africa (Transvaal), KwaZulu, Eswatini (Swaziland). Type locality: Mananga hill, Barberton district (2531 DD), Transvaal, 25° 58' S, 31°52' E. |
Reproduction | Oviparous |
Types | Holotype: DNMNH (= TM) 70037, adult male, collector H.G. Jacobsen 28 January 1981. Allotypes and paratypes: TM |
Diagnosis | Diagnosis: This taxon differs from its closest relative P. i. wilhelmi Hewitt in colour,being blackish-brown to black dorsally with or without red lateral stripes and in having the nasals mostly (64%) in contact [from JACOBSEN 1994]. |

Etymology | named after the Type locality in the southern Lebombo mountain range. |
